Introduction to Freelance Swift Developers
Are you in need of a talented Swift developer for your next project? Look no further than the world of freelance developers! Freelance Swift developers have the knowledge and adaptability to realize your ideas and advance your app development. The advantages of hiring a freelance Swift developer, where to locate them, and—most importantly—how to recruit one like a pro will all be covered in this blog post. So grab a seat, and get ready to learn the key techniques that can enable you to locate the ideal freelancer for your requirements. Now let's get started!
The Benefits of Hiring a Freelance Swift Developer
Using a freelance Swift developer for your iOS application development project has a number of advantages. When you hire a freelance Swift developer, you can anticipate the following benefits:
1. Flexibility: When it comes to project schedules and availability, freelancers are flexible. They can adapt to your specific needs and work on projects based on their schedule, ensuring that development progresses smoothly.
2. Cost-effectiveness: Using a freelance Swift developer saves money by removing the need for long-term obligations and the related overhead of recruiting full-time staff. Paying just for the services received makes it an affordable choice for new and small businesses.
3. Specialized knowledge: Swift development is a common area of competence for freelance Swift developers. They make sure that your app is developed utilizing best practices by keeping up with the most recent trends and technologies.
4. Quicker turnaround: Compared to traditional development teams, where resources could be split across several projects, you should anticipate quicker turnaround times when working with freelancers who are exclusively focused on your project.
5. Quality output: Freelancers rely heavily on positive reviews and reputation management; therefore, they strive to deliver high-quality work consistently.
6. Effective communication: Working directly with freelancers allows for open lines of communication throughout the development process, resulting in better collaboration and understanding of project requirements.
7. Cultural fit & language proficiency: When hiring international freelancers, you gain access to talent from different regions around the world who may offer unique perspectives while still being proficient in English or other languages necessary for effective communication.
By considering these benefits when hiring a freelance Swift developer, you'll be able to find an experienced professional who fits your project's needs perfectly!
Where to Find Freelance Swift Developers
Finding the right freelance Swift developer can be a daunting task, but fear not! You can look in a number of places to find gifted people who are excellent in this profession. The following are some of the best locations to look for independent Swift developers:
1. Freelance platforms: A variety of freelancers with a focus on several programming languages, including Swift, may be found on websites such as Upwork, Freelancer, and Toptal. To locate the ideal candidate for your project, you can use these sites to look through profiles, examine portfolios, and read client testimonials.
2. Developer communities: Online communities such as GitHub and Stack Overflow are treasure troves for finding skilled developers. You can post job listings or reach out directly to active members who have demonstrated expertise in Swift development.
3. Social media networks: Platforms like LinkedIn and Twitter provide opportunities to connect with professionals from all over the world. Join relevant groups or hashtags related to iOS development or hire freelancers directly by reaching out through direct messages.
4. Local tech events: Attend local meetups or conferences focused on app development or iOS programming. These gatherings often attract experienced developers looking for freelance opportunities.
5. Referrals: Ask colleagues, friends, or fellow entrepreneurs if they know any reputable freelance Swift developers who come highly recommended.
Remember that when searching for a freelance Swift developer, it's important to thoroughly vet candidates by reviewing their portfolios and past work experience before making any hiring decisions.
Essential Strategies for Hiring the Right Freelance Swift Developer
Selecting the ideal freelance Swift developer can have a significant impact on the outcome of your project. These are some key tactics to assist you find the right applicant and move your search along.
First and first, precisely outline the needs and objectives of your project. Having a clear idea of what you're searching for can help you draw in applicants with the appropriate background and skill set. Are you developing an app for iOS? Do you need someone proficient in SwiftUI or UIKit? Be specific about your requirements.
Research is key when it comes to hiring any professional, and freelance Swift developers are no exception. Take the time to check their credentials, review their portfolios, and read client testimonials. Look for evidence of successful projects that align with your own vision.
Setting a realistic budget is crucial when hiring freelancers. Consider factors such as complexity of your project, estimated timeframe, and desired level of expertise. Remember that quality work often comes at a higher price – be willing to invest appropriately if necessary.
Effective communication is vital throughout the development process. Ensure that potential candidates understand your expectations clearly by providing detailed project briefs during initial discussions. Look for good communicators who respond promptly and ask thoughtful questions.
While technical skills are important, don't overlook specialization and experience within specific industries or domains relevant to your project. A developer with prior knowledge of healthcare apps may bring valuable insights if that's what you're working on.
Considering language and cultural fit can also contribute significantly to seamless collaboration between yourself as a client and a freelance Swift developer from another part of the world. Cultural nuances can impact understanding instructions or interpreting design preferences accurately – keep this aspect in mind during evaluations.
Lastly but not leastly (is there such word?), requesting references from previous clients allows you to gain insights into how well they worked on similar projects before committing fully yourself with them!
By following these essential strategies while searching for a freelance Swift developer, you can increase your chances of finding the right professional who will help bring your project to life. Remember to take your time, do thorough research, and communicate effectively throughout the hiring process for the best results.
A. Define Your Project Needs and Goals
Identifying the requirements and objectives of your project is the first step in hiring a freelance Swift developer. This will guarantee that you locate the ideal applicant who can fulfill your particular needs.
Start by identifying what exactly you need the developer to accomplish. Are you looking for someone to build an iOS app from scratch or do you need assistance with debugging and optimizing existing code? Clearly outlining your project scope will help narrow down your search.
Next, consider the desired timeline for completing your project. Do you have a strict deadline that needs to be met or are you more flexible with timing? Communicating this information upfront will allow potential freelancers to assess if they can work within your timeframe.
Consider any particular knowledge or expertise that would be helpful for your endeavor as well. Are there any specific libraries or frameworks that the developer needs to know about? Defining these technical requirements will help in finding candidates who possess the necessary expertise.
Consider what success looks like for your project. What are the key deliverables and metrics of success? By clearly defining these goals, both you and the freelancer can align expectations and work towards achieving them.
Taking the time to define your project needs and goals is crucial when hiring a freelance Swift developer. It sets a solid foundation for finding someone who not only has the technical abilities but also understands and shares your vision for success!
B. Research and Check Credentials
Finding the best freelance Swift developer for your project requires careful consideration of each candidate's background and qualifications. You can be sure that the person you choose has the knowledge and experience necessary to fulfill your needs by carefully assessing their qualifications, experience, and background.
Start by reviewing their portfolio or previous work samples. This can let you gauge their level of work and coding style. See if others who have worked on projects comparable to yours have relevant experience.
Next, take the time to verify their credentials. Check if they have any certifications or qualifications that demonstrate their proficiency in Swift development. It's also important to read reviews or testimonials from past clients to get a sense of how satisfied they were with the developer's performance.
In addition to technical skills, consider other factors such as communication and reliability. A skilled developer may not be a good fit if freelance swift developer they struggle with clear communication or fail to meet deadlines consistently.
Don't forget about cultural fit. Be sure to consider this while making decisions if you would rather deal with someone from a particular region or cultural background.
Finding a competent freelance Swift developer that fits your project's needs and goals can be made more likely by doing extensive research and verifying credentials.
C. Set a Realistic Budget
Setting a realistic budget is an essential strategy when hiring a freelance Swift developer. You can make sure that the developer you choose fits inside your budget and prevent unpleasant surprises later on by setting a budget in advance.
It's crucial to take into account various aspects when determining your budget, including the project's complexity, the anticipated completion date, and the level of experience needed. Remember that due to their skill, seasoned Swift developers might get greater prices.
Researching market rates and comparing different freelancers' pricing structures can help you understand what is considered reasonable within the industry. It's also crucial to be transparent about your budget from the start so that potential candidates know whether or not they are a good fit financially.
Keep in mind that although price should be taken into account, it shouldn't be the only element in decision-making. It's not always better to go cheaper if it means compromising on dependability or quality. Achieving a balance between cost and expertise will ultimately improve the project's outcome.
Setting a realistic budget ensures that you find a freelance Swift developer whose services align with both your financial capabilities and project requirements. By considering factors such as complexity, timeframe, experience level, and market rates, you can make an informed decision when choosing the right developer for your needs!
D. Communicate Effectively
Clear and effective communication is essential when hiring a freelance Swift developer. Without proper communication, your project may suffer from misunderstandings or delays. Here are some strategies to ensure effective communication with your freelance Swift developer:
1. Create clear channels of communication: Choose the most effective means of getting in touch with your developer, be it via video calls, email, or project management software. Make sure the selected approach is agreeable to both sides.
2. Set expectations early on: Clearly define your project requirements and expectations from the beginning. To avoid any uncertainty, be very clear about deliverables, timelines, and other pertinent information.
3. Continue to hold frequent check-ins: Arrange frequent get-togethers or check-ins to go over progress reports and resolve any queries or issues that might come up throughout the development process.
4. Be responsive: To maintain contact and guarantee that projects are completed on schedule, promptly answer any messages or questions from your freelancer.
5. Offer constructive criticism: If you have any criticism for their work, make sure to voice it politely and include recommendations for enhancement.
6. Maintain organized documentation: Store all project-related correspondence in one location, such as an email thread or a shared document repository, to make it simple for both parties to review earlier exchanges when necessary.
By implementing these strategies for effective communication with your freelance Swift developer, you can foster a collaborative working relationship that leads to successful outcomes for your project without unnecessary complications
E. Look for Specialization and Experience
It's critical to take into account a freelance Swift developer experience and area of expertise when hiring. Seek out developers who are well-versed in both the Swift programming language and its surrounding environment. This will guarantee that they have the abilities needed to manage your project successfully.
The best practices and coding conventions unique to the platform will be more recognizable to a developer who has worked with Swift to create iOS applications. Additionally, they will be more aware of the particular difficulties associated with mobile development.
It's helpful to choose a developer who has experience working on projects comparable to yours in addition to their technical expertise. If you're developing an e-commerce app, for instance, try to find someone who has experience with similar projects. They will be able to contribute their industry-specific expertise and insights to your project in this way.
It is also good to take into account developers who are involved in the Swift community. Contributing to open-source projects or going to pertinent conferences shows that a person is dedicated to keeping abreast of linguistic improvements.
Remember that by ensuring that you have someone knowledgeable about every facet of Swift development, hiring a freelance Swift developer with both specialty and experience can significantly improve the success of your project.
F. Consider Language and Cultural Fit
When hiring a freelance Swift developer, it's important to consider language and cultural fit. Effective communication is crucial for successful collaboration, so finding someone who speaks your language fluently can prevent misunderstandings and ensure smooth project execution.
Language proficiency goes beyond just being able to communicate in the same language; it also involves understanding technical terms specific to iOS development and Swift programming. Look for developers who have experience working with clients from your region or industry, as they will likely be familiar with the terminology commonly used in your field.
Cultural fit is equally important when working with a remote freelancer. Different cultures have different work styles, approaches to problem-solving, and even expectations regarding deadlines and communication frequency. Finding a freelance Swift developer who aligns with your company culture can contribute to better teamwork and overall project success.
To assess language proficiency and cultural fit, consider conducting interviews or video calls during the hiring process. This allows you to directly interact with potential candidates, ask relevant questions about their past experiences working in cross-cultural teams, and gauge their ability to adapt to different work environments.
Remember that finding a freelance Swift developer who not only possesses technical skills but also fits well within your team dynamics can greatly enhance collaboration efficiency while ensuring project success. Take the time to carefully evaluate language proficiency and cultural compatibility before making a final decision on whom to hire!
G. Request
When hiring a freelance Swift developer, it's essential to request a trial or sample project before making your final decision. This will give you an opportunity to evaluate their skills and see if they are the right fit for your project.
During this trial period, provide clear instructions and set realistic expectations. Pay attention to their communication skills, ability to meet deadlines, attention to detail, and overall quality of work.
By requesting a trial or sample project, you can make an informed decision based on firsthand experience rather than relying solely on resumes and portfolios.
Remember that finding the perfect freelance Swift developer may take time and effort. Don't rush the process as it is crucial for the success of your project.
In conclusion,
Hiring a freelance Swift developer can be a game-changer for your app development projects. It offers flexibility, specialized expertise, cost-effectiveness, and access to top talent from around the world.
Utilizing these strategies will help ensure that you find the best-fit freelance Swift developer who can bring your ideas to life with precision and excellence.
So start exploring platforms like Upwork.com or Freelancer.com today! Happy hiring!
(Note: Remember not all freelancers have equal capabilities in software development languages such as Python so always verify skillsets through practical tests.)